Theft
Theft is an offense committed when you take property from another person without their permission or consent. It's also a serious offence and could result in criminal penalties ranging from minor infractions to felonies.
There are many different kinds of theft, each one governed by the laws of the state. These include larceny, burglary and robbery.
Larceny is the term used to describe a crime that involves the theft or takes property belonging to another regardless of whether it's their vehicle, home or other belongings. This is done without their consent, or with the intention of permanently take away their property.
This is a very accurate description of the crime, since it doesn't involve violence as the name might suggest. The majority of the crimes that are sensationalized shown on television and movies are not theft, but are a form of robbery, or burglary.
A burglar can take your car keys by altering with the ignition system , or simply opening a door to gain access to the keyhole. They could also use relay technology to amplify the signal from your key and send it to an electronic device that unlocks the car.
These techniques are becoming increasingly common as thieves attempt to make it easier for themselves. They can gain access to your car and then steal it by using these tricks.
They can even block the signal of your car so that the key fob you have won't work. This makes it difficult to locate your vehicle.

Damage
Keys can be damaged due to wear and wear and tear. This is caused by the combination of frequent use, insufficient maintenance, and improper handling and storage.
The damage could affect the lock and/or ignition. It may also be a symptom of a larger issue.
Even even if your car keys work properly and all locks are in good condition It is common that a car key fails to work. It is essential to determine the issue and seek professional assistance.
Another reason you might have for why the traditional car keys you have aren't working is that the grooves on the keys have worn off and they don't match with the lock or the ignition mechanism. A professional locksmith is able to repair your key if this happens.
A damaged car key is not to be inserted into the ignition of your vehicle as it could damage the chip inside. This is especially true if the key is one that is transponder.
The chip inside your transponder is sensitive and is susceptible to damage by water. Dropping the key on an unclean surface or submerging the key in water could cause damage.

Lost Keys
If you lose your keys, it could be a traumatic experience. It can also be very costly. That is why it's important to know how to deal with the situation before it occurs.
In some instances it is recommended to contact a locksmith dealership and have them make your new keys for you. They can return you to your way without any issues.
One important thing to be aware of is that there are many kinds of car keys. Every type of key has an alternative replacement procedure.
To get replacement car keys cost issued, you might have to provide the VIN number of your vehicle. If you have a brand new or unusual vehicle the process may take longer , and you may have to visit an auto dealer to create the key.
Some car models have a tracker that can assist you in finding the key you lost. If this is the case, not hesitate to contact a locksmith or dealership because they will have cut the new key to match with the existing key's programming.
